    Certainly not opinion based. FEAR can be scary because it executes its horror elements fairly well, that's undeniable, but the core mechanics of the game do not make it a survival horror game. FEAR is a horror-themed FPS.
    Resident Evil 0, 1, REmake, 2, 3 & C:V, Silent Hill series, Forbidden Siren series, Project Zero series, ... Those are true survival horror games; minimal to no HUD, the odds are severely stacked against the player, puzzles are an integral part of the experience, the games do not bombard the player with hordes of enemies and shooting stuff is not the core mechanic.

    Just because a Jeep has four wheels doesn't mean you can call it monster truck, if you catch my drift? :)
